Consultancy Scope
The Digital Engagement & Protection (DEP) team at UNICEF Innocenti conducts primary and secondary research on children’s rights in digital environments, including online safety, digital participation, platform governance, digital literacy, AI and emerging technologies. This consultancy will strengthen the team’s ability to synthesize complex evidence and data to develop high‑impact knowledge products that inform communications, advocacy, and policy engagement internally and externally.
